If you plan on getting your bachelor's degree in rehabilitation and therapeutic professions, you won't be alone since the degree program is ranked #81 in the country in terms of popularity. This means you won't have too much trouble finding schools that offer the degree.

College Factual reviewed 50 schools in the Southeast Region to determine which ones were the most popular for bachelor's degree seekers in the field of rehabilitation and therapeutic professions. Combined, these schools handed out 747 bachelor's degrees in rehabilitation and therapeutic professions to qualified students.

East Carolina University is a popular decision for individuals pursuing a bachelor's degree in rehabilitation and therapeutic professions. ECU is a fairly large public university located in the small city of Greenville. Potential students might also be interested to know that the school ranks #1 in quality for bachelor's degrees in rehabilitation and therapeutic professions in North Carolina.

There were about 83 rehabilitation and therapeutic professions individuals who graduated with this degree at ECU in the most recent year we have data available.

Rehabilitation & Therapeutic Professions bachelor's degree recipients from East Carolina University receive an earnings boost of around $3,013 over the typical earnings of rehabilitation and therapeutic professions graduates.
